Motorcyclist suffers serious injuries after crash on U.S. Highway 145 northeast of Dolores

Driver hit guardrail and was flown to nearby hospital

A 56-year-old Dolores woman was seriously injured in a motorcycle crash Sunday afternoon on Colorado Highway 145 about 12 miles northeast of Dolores.

The single-vehicle crash was reported about 1:40 p.m. near mile post 25. The motorcyclist was flown to a nearby hospital with serious injuries, said Sherri Mendez, spokeswoman with the Colorado State Patrol.

The cause of the crash, including whether drugs or alcohol are suspected, remained under investigation as of Monday, Mendez said.

The silver Yamaha V Star was driving north on Highway 145 when the driver collided with the guardrail on the right side of the highway. The driver ejected from the motorcycle, slid along the top of the guardrail and landed in the northbound lane, she said.

“The motorcycle then continued northbound without the rider, crossing both lanes of travel before traveling off the shoulder,” she said.

The driver was wearing a helmet at the time of the crash.

Mendez declined to identify the motorcyclist, citing the pending investigation.

Conditions of the roadway at the time of the crash remained under investigation, she said.

Mendez did not have any information about citations issued in the crash.

Highway 145 was closed for a little more than an hour as a result of the crash.
